Output 659bf771c981b18e39f1dfd80270bc936888404421dc29cef993edbfdb5d7129:45

value
23703000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4390d8aa03d98ae89c9449e09be09d54abff6ce8 OP_EQUAL
address
37rGiVma1BoJ6Pnj7u8LkKciBph3b3Jozr
transaction
659bf771c981b18e39f1dfd80270bc936888404421dc29cef993edbfdb5d7129
spent
true